Child sexual abuse (CSA) remains an ongoing threat to the wellbeing of children who might be victimized, to the liberty of individuals who might engage in abusive behavior, and to the reputations and livelihood of organizations in which abuse might occur. In the U.S., millions of children participate in youth-serving organizations (YSOs), and it is known that a proportion of CSA occurs in these settings. Despite the severity of these threats, there is little knowledge of the steps that organizations take to prevent and respond to CSA.
Our study aimed to index current measures to prevent and respond to CSA in organizational settings, using four of the largest U.S.-based YSOs as exemplars.
In partnership with our partner YSOs, we completed a qualitative analysis of 74 organizational documents including written policies, codes of conduct, trainings, and other documents that formalize these four organizations' current CSA prevention and intervention efforts.
These organizations collectively implement hundreds of distinct measures aimed at preventing, detecting, and responding to CSA. These measures were categorized under eight overarching themes, including overall commitment to child safety, code of conduct, training and education, assessment, implementation and monitoring, screening and hiring, reporting and responding to child sexual abuse, youth problem sexual behavior, and boundaries for teen leaders and young adult staff.
Findings from the current study, outlining key prevention and policy areas undertaken by participating YSOs, offer a starting point for discussion about core elements needed to keep children safe from sexual abuse in YSO settings.

Different retention models were compared by computing the Akaike information criterion and the prediction accuracy. The measurement uncertainty was found to influence the optimum choice of model. The use of a third parameter to account for non-linear relationships was consistently found not to be statistically significant. The duration (slope) of the scanning gradients was not found to influence the accuracy of prediction. The prediction error may be reduced by repeating scanning experiments or - preferably - by reducing the measurement uncertainty. It is commonly assumed that the gradient-slope factor, i.e. the ratio between slopes of the fastest and the slowest scanning gradients, should be at least three. However, in the present work we found this factor less important than the proximity of the slope of the predicted gradient to that of the scanning gradients. Also, interpolation to a slope between that of the fastest and the slowest scanning gradient is preferable to extrapolation. For comprehensive two-dimensional liquid chromatography (LC × LC) our results suggest that data obtained from fast second-dimension gradients cannot be used to predict retention in much slower first-dimension gradients.
The family Caliciviridae consists of a genetically diverse group of RNA viruses that infect a wide range of host species including noroviruses and sapoviruses which cause acute gastroenteritis in humans. Typing of these viruses relies on sequence-based approaches, and therefore there is a need for rapid and accurate web-based typing tools.
To develop and evaluate a web-based tool for rapid and accurate genotyping of noroviruses and sapoviruses.
The Human Calicivirus Typing (HuCaT) tool uses a set of curated reference sequences that are compared to query sequences using a k-mer (DNA substring) based algorithm. Outputs include alignments and phylogenetic trees of the 12 top matching reference sequences for each query.
The HuCaT tool was validated with a set of 1310 norovirus and 239 sapovirus sequences covering all known human norovirus and sapovirus genotypes. HuCaT tool assigned genotypes to all queries with 100 % accuracy and was much faster (17 s) than BLAST (150 s) or phylogenetic analyses approaches.
The web-based HuCaT tool supports rapid and accurate genotyping of human noroviruses and sapoviruses.

Human adenovirus (HAdV) species B, C, and E are commonly associated with acute respiratory illnesses (ARI). We sought to determine the association between HAdV species and ARI severity in children over one respiratory season at Monroe Carell Jr. Children's Hospital at Vanderbilt.
We conducted a retrospective cohort study of children with HAdV from a provider-ordered BioFire® FilmArray Respiratory Pathogen Panel 2.0 (RPP) from 05/2018-06/2019. Type-specific PCR assays for HAdV-B3, B7, B11, B14, B16, B21, HAdV-C1, C2, C5, C6, and HAdV-E4 were performed. Demographics, clinical characteristics, and outcome data were compared between HAdV species.
Of 4514 respiratory specimens collected, 2644 (59 %) had at least one pathogen detected by RPP, and 384 (15 %) were HAdV-positive; 342 (89 %) were available for research testing with 306 (89 %) specimens from unique symptomatic individuals; 237 (77 %) were positive for the following species 104 (44 %) HAdV-B, 114 (48 %) HAdV-C, 9 (4%) HAdV-E, and 10 (4%) with co-detection between species.
